This thoroughly revised and updated edition on Computer Organization and Design is intended to make the students keep pace with the changes both in technology and pedagogy in the fast growing discipline of computer science and engineering. The students have therefore been introduced to the recent developments of Computer Architecture_particularly RISC and parallel processing.The subject is of increasing relevance as the merging of computer, communication technology and consumer electronics has opened up new vistas for a wide variety of designs of computer systems to be employed in diverse application areas. The basic principles of how the intended behaviour of complex digital functions can be realized with the interconnected network of digital blocks, have been explained in an easy-to-understand manner.
